本文介绍了如何基于H5小程序打造高质量的徐水旅游指南。首先分析了徐水旅游市场的现状和发展趋势,随后介绍了H5小程序的开发原理和技术要求。接着重点讲解了如何进行界面设计,包括如何选择页面模板和设计页面结构。在技术实现方面,本文介绍了如何使用Vue.js框架进行开发,并分别介绍了页面开发、数据管理、路由管理和API调用等技术细节。最后,本文总结了打造高质量徐水旅游指南的一些方法和经验,希望能够对读者有所帮助。
1. 徐水旅游市场的现状和发展趋势
徐水是河北省的一个县级市,境内资源丰富,文化底蕴深厚,特别是素有“北国西湖”之称的徐州湖风景区更是吸引了大批游客的到来。然而,由于信息不对称和市场竞争激烈等问题,很多游客在到达景区后都会感到迷惑和困惑,不知道如何选择游玩路线和景点,错过了很多精彩的旅游体验。因此,打造一款高质量的徐水旅游指南迫在眉睫,有助于提高游客的旅游体验和地区的形象。
2. H5小程序的开发原理和技术要求
H5小程序是一种轻量级的Web应用程序,具有跨平台、离线缓存、界面友好等优点。其开发原理和技术要求如下:
(1)开发原理:H5小程序基本上是利用Web前端技术(HTML、CSS、JavaScript)和某种JavaScript框架(如Vue.js)实现的,然后通过微信小程序的运行环境实现对设备硬件的访问和系统的兼容性。
(2)技术要求:H5小程序需要满足以下技术要求:响应式布局、页面自适应、异步加载、缓存优化等,并且需要在开发过程中注意安全性、性能和体验等方面的问题。
3. 界面设计的重要性和方法
界面设计是H5小程序开发过程中非常重要的一个环节,需要充分考虑用户的需求和体验,才能吸引用户的进一步使用。界面设计的方法如下:
(1)选择页面模板:在利用Vue.js框架开发H5小程序的过程中,可以选择一些现成的页面模板来加速开发进度,例如element-ui、mint-ui、vuetify等,这些模板一般都提供各种基础组件和布局,可以极大地减小开发难度。
(2)设计页面结构:在选择页面模板的基础上,需要根据项目需求来设计页面的结构和组件。组件应该分为布局组件、功能组件、业务组件等,保证页面的可维护性和扩展性。
4. 技术实现:页面开发、数据管理、路由管理和API调用
在界面设计的基础上,需要进行技术实现,主要包括页面开发、数据管理、路由管理和API调用等方面。
(1)页面开发:页面开发主要是利用Vue.js框架编写组件或页面。组件化开发可以提高代码的复用性和可维护性。同时纯HTML、CSS和JavaScript的开发模式可以让初学者快速上手。
(2)数据管理:H5小程序需要从服务器端获取数据并展示在前端页面上,这就需要对数据进行管理。可以利用Vue.js框架提供的vuex库进行数据状态管理和响应式编程。
(3)路由管理:路由管理是H5小程序的核心之一,它主要负责页面之间的跳转和参数传递。Vue.js框架提供了vue-router插件,可以轻松实现路由管理。
(4)API调用:通过对接服务器接口,可以获取更多的数据和功能,包括登录认证、支付、地理位置等。通常可以使用axios库来进行API调用。
5. 打造高质量徐水旅游指南的方法和经验
为了打造一款高质量的徐水旅游指南,需要考虑以下几个方面:
(1)多端兼容:需要对不同设备和不同平台进行适配,比如微信小程序、QQ小程序等。同时需要兼容各种浏览器,保证在不同的浏览器中都能正常运行。
(2)优化用户体验:界面设计要简洁明了,图文并茂,同时需要考虑到用户的操作习惯和行为模式,考虑到用户的心理需求和喜好,提供个性化的服务。
(3)加强推广营销:通过SEO、内容营销、社交媒体、广告投放等方式进行宣传和推广,吸引更多的用户使用。
(4)逐步完善功能:根据用户的反馈和需求,逐步完善功能和增加新的模块,保证指南的实用性和价值性。
通过本文的介绍,相信读者对如何基于H5小程序打造高质量的徐水旅游指南有了更深入的认识。尽管开发过程中会遇到许多困难和挑战,但只要坚持学习和分享,积极探索和实践,我们一定能够把徐水旅游指南打造成一款实用、易用、优雅的产品,让更多的游客享受到旅游的乐趣。
本文旨在分享打造高质量徐水旅游指南的实用研发技巧,主要基于H5小程序的开发策略和最佳实践。在文章中,我们将从准备工作、设计优化、数据可视化、性能优化和用户体验五个方面讨论如何打造一份成功的旅游指南。通过本文的学习,您将掌握实用的开发技巧和策略,帮助您更好的创建新的应用程序,提升您的项目管理和技术能力。
1. 准备工作:构建愉悦的用户体验
在打造一个成功的旅游指南之前,首先要考虑的是,如何为用户提供一个良好、愉悦的用户体验。在这个过程中,必须要考虑如何构建一个符合用户需求和期望的应用程序。以下是几项重要的准备工作:
1、市场调研:在提供指南之前,需要深入了解市场的需求和竞争状况。通过市场调研来确定用户的需求和期望,以及旅游指南的差异化优势。
2、用户调研:了解用户的需求和期望是很重要的,通过问卷调查和用户访谈可以了解用户的兴趣爱好、旅游需求和使用习惯等信息。
3、设计:用户界面和用户体验设计是系统成功的重要因素。在设计中,需要考虑用户的需求,以及如何提高用户的使用体验和使应用界面更容易理解。
4、应用列表:在构建徐水旅游指南时,需要制定数据库和应用程序所需的应用列表。
2. 设计优化:打造美丽、精确和易于管理的用户界面
设计是一个基本概念,也是构建旅游指南的重要步骤。当设计出一个美丽、精确、易于管理的用户界面时,能够吸引到更多用户。以下是一些有用的设计优化技巧:
1、色彩:设计要注重色调和颜色,这是用户界面的基础,确保颜色相容,既能吸引用户,同时再相互之间具备足够的可见性。
2、预先准备图标:在H5小程序开发过程中,为节约时间需要预先准备图标,使它们具有明确的风格,以及在整体上遵循相同的样式和通则。
3、考虑动画效果:几款应用在考虑动画效果时,能够吸引用户注意,并能提高应用的使用体验。仔细思考动画采用极少的次数,而是试图考虑设计的重要性,从而对用户产生更大的视觉影响。
4、可点击区域:在设计用户界面时,应该将可点击区域的大小最大化。这可以使用户体验更好,并能减轻用户烦恼。
3. 数据可视化:将数据转化为可读性高的图形
数据可视化是H5小程序开发的核心部分。通过数据可视化高效地传达预期的信息和特征,能够提供一个更好的用户体验。以下是一些有用的数据可视化技巧:
1、使用条形图:使用条形图来展示数据分布和变化,能够帮助用户更直观地了解图形中的数据。
2、使用饼图/环形图:饼图可以显示一组数据的百分比及其大小的比例。环形图则可以分析不同类别的数据所占的比例。
3、线形图:线形图可以用来描述未来值的变化趋势性。通过观察历史变化数据来预测未来每个时间点的变化。
4、实时检测:开发应用时,应当使数据在整个过程中实时检测,并及时反馈到用户界面,这能够帮助用户更直观的了解数据的变化。
4. 性能优化:提升用户体验以及应用程序效率
性能优化是H5小程序开发过程中非常重要的一步。通过增加应用程序的速度和性能,能够提升用户体验和开发应用程序的效率。以下是一些能够提高性能和效率的技巧:
1、代码优化:在编写代码时,需考虑可读性和可维护性。在制作应用程序时,应始终尝试使用最少的代码和最好的代码质量来增加应用程序速度。
2、缓存:缓存数据能够提高数据获取速度,减少资源利用,从而提高用户体验,降低应用程序的使用成本。
3、应用程序大小:制作出一个小巧精致且性能佳的应用程序能够提高应用程序使用效率,同时也能减少资源浪费和数据量。
4、模块化:在开发应用程序时,需要将不同的模块分开,这能够提高代码的可读性和可维护性,同时也能减少重复代码的使用。
5. 用户体验:使应用程序容易使用和理解
最后,我们需要考虑用户体验。如果用户体验不好,即使应用程序功能强大,也无法吸引用户使用。以下是一些有用的用户体验技巧:
1、防止弹窗:弹窗是设计应用程序时需要避免的一个问题,因为它们会干扰用户的使用体验。
2、帮助和意见反馈:在应用程序中,应提供帮助和意见反馈选项,以便用户可以随时参考并及时提出他们的问题和建议。
3、导航和搜索:真正好的应用程序,它的导航和搜索功能要非常简单而明确。同时,它应该结合用户的用途和目的,使其能够更好的查询目标和解决问题。
4、响应速度:当用户点击时,应用程序应该快速响应,这将使用户体验更出色,增加使用体验。
在这篇文章中,我们分享了如何打造高质量徐水旅游指南的实用研发技巧。通过准备工作、设计优化、数据可视化、性能优化和用户体验五个方面的学习,您将能够掌握这些技能和技术,使您的项目成功,并且为用户提供更好的用户体验。